Many studies are dealt with by the modern civil state examination and analysis .Islamic philosophy has been absent from the standards of democracy. However, there have been Islamic concepts close to democracy, if not better, such as the principle of shura approved by the Koran, social justice and peaceful deliberation. The consultative councils were formed by the people of the solution and the contract, , To other soft-power represented by the Friday sermons and the preachers who were attracted by the thousands like Imam Ibn al-Jawzi and others, and the scientists of change who invented political thought such as Al-Mawardi, Ibn Taymiyyah, Ibn al-Qayyim and al-Ghazali.
